A.K.A. the double-action sear. Considering the age of the gun I imagine it just got held up with some gunk. As you've noticed it's spring-loaded and needs to pop out every time for the trigger to catch it. Just make sure your cleaning got into the area where it rides and you should be good for another 42 years. Don't over-do oiling it either; for revolver innards I like a dusting of graphite.
